Summary
CHS Herman in Hoffman, MN is looking for a Seasonal Truck Driver to join our team! This individual will help deliver fertilizer to our customers in a timely fashion. The ideal candidate would have a Class A or B CDL or willing to obtain a seasonal CDL and the ability to work M-Sat with consistent 10-12-hour shifts- we also offer some flexibility with the schedule. This position would run from now- freeze up(weather dependent) and is a great opportunity to get some extra cash in a short period of time. Join our amazing team today!
Responsibilities
- Operate a semi‑tractor and trailer and or straight truck to deliver products to customers in the area in a safe and timely manner.
- Load and unload product as required, including connecting and disconnecting trailers for product transfer, and follow safety protocols for handling products
- Prepare and complete delivery documentation and daily load/unload reports; record accurate electronic logs.
- Provide professional customer service during pickups and deliveries and maintain positive customer interactions
- Drive in accordance with DOT regulations, company policies, and compliance requirements
- Perform pre‑trip and post‑trip inspections, and report maintenance, safety, or equipment concerns promptly. Perform interior maintenance and upkeep as needed.

Minimum Qualifications (required)
- Valid Class A or Class B CDL (as required for the equipment/route)
- Have a minimum of 1 year of verifiable CDL driving experience
- Must meet age requirement
- Ability to read, write, and communicate in English
- Demonstrate a strong commitment to safety and compliance, and complete required documentation accurately
